Barkha Dutt: A Pioneer of War Reporting and Current Affairs

Barkha Dutt is a name synonymous with courageous reporting and insightful analysis in Indian journalism. As one of the earliest female journalists to extensively cover conflict zones, she broke significant ground, demonstrating immense bravery and a deep commitment to bringing the ground realities to the public. Her coverage of the Kargil War in 1999, where she reported from the frontlines, earned her widespread recognition and respect. She has since helmed numerous high-profile programs and has been a consistent voice on critical national and international issues. Barkha's style is often characterized by her ability to connect with people on an emotional level, humanizing the stories she tells. She asks probing questions, but also listens intently, allowing her subjects to share their experiences authentically. Her interviews are known for their depth and empathy, making her a highly respected figure. She has been instrumental in bringing complex issues to the forefront, from political scandals to social justice movements, always with a focus on the human element.
